Parks and Recreation Advisory Board

The Parks and Recreation Advisory Board of the City of Coral Gables met to discuss upcoming projects. Several new park developments are under review, including a 1.5-acre park near Sunset Drive and Red Road, another 1.5-acre park near Granada Boulevard and Almeria Avenue, and a 1.5-acre park at Southwest 57th Avenue and Southwest 42nd Street, which could involve land clearing, grading, civil engineering, surveying, utility work, concrete, paving, framing, roofing, electrical, plumbing, HVAC, and landscaping. A proposed community center at 100 Andalusia Avenue is also being discussed. Additionally, improvements are planned for the Granada Golf Course, and a dog park at 520 University Drive is under review.
